    JOB SUMMARY

    The Foods Area Manager is responsible for the consistent delivery of the Dollywood Theme Park food experience, leading a team of up to 100 hosts, achieving financial goals, and advancing the business. Working in concert with Foods department leadership, the Foods Operations Supervisor will directly oversee Food and Beverage operations in a manner consistent with the mission, values, operating philosophies and standards of The Dollywood Company. 

    SUMMARY OF MAJOR DUTIES & RESPONSIBILITIES

     

    • Responsible for assisting the Foods Operations Managers with leading and directing the Dollywood Theme Park Foods Division, ensuring a high-quality food and beverage experience while achieving budgeted revenue, cost and profit goals and maintaining brand standards.
    • Leads direct reports by coaching, empowering, and providing feedback to ensure accountability for individual results.
    • Ownership of area of responsibility P&L, business planning, budgeting and forecasting activities. Reviews period P&L’s for the division. Participates in period-end P&L meetings and prepares action plans for improvement as necessary.
    • Ensures a high level of guest service at all touch points, exceeding brand standards and expectations resulting in guest loyalty, referrals and repeat business. Responsible for creatively engaging guests and capturing demand for revenue growth.
    • Leads safety efforts for the Foods Division. Complies with all safety requirements, e.g. representation at safety committee meetings, ensuring leadership completes accurate daily temp logs, adheres to all food handling and storage requirements, reviews monthly safety audits, and ensures safety critical host training compliance.
    • Communicate staffing needs and clearance reports in a timely manner.
    • Leads the deployment of labor across multiple food and beverage outlets including table service restaurants, buffets, quick service, kiosk, and festivals throughout the year. Ability to react to changes in attendance and adjust labor accordingly.
    • Ensure schedules are completed timely and budgeted labor percent is achieved.
